"So the answer of his people was nothing but..."

[Textual Variants] It is read: (jawāban qaddamuhu) in the accusative (naṣb) and the nominative (rafʿ).

[Exegesis] {They said}: Some of them said to others, or one of them said it while the rest were in agreement, thus they were all considered as speakers.

It is narrated that on that day—the day Abraham was cast into the fire—the fire was of no benefit, meaning its heat had vanished.
